Govt To Launch "Operation Dzoka Kwawakabva" In Manicaland

Manicaland Provincial Affairs Minister Ellen Gwaradzimba said that the government will soon roll out an operation to evict people who illegally settled on timber plantations in Chimanimani and other parts of the province.

Gwaradzimba revealed this during the commissioning of new machinery acquired by Allied Timbers at Erin Forest Plantation on Wednesday. She said:

We were given the mandate [by President Emmerson Mnangagwa] to flush out all illegal settlers. We should remember that plantations are a sensitive area.

We will soon roll out ‘Operation Dzoka Kwawakabva’ and I am warning people illegally settled in plantations to pack their belongings and go back to their roots.

Gwaradzimba said the illegal settlers should not plant crops this coming rainy season as they will be evicted before harvesting.
